vpp-policer-ndpi
Per-application rate limiting — token-bucket policers per-flow or per-class.
vpp-policer-ndpi applies token-bucket rate limits per application class, extending VPP’s native policer subsystem with nDPI classification matching.
Status
Planned. Available as a PacketFlow commercial engagement.
Configuration model
# Limit video streaming to 50 Mbps per interface
vppctl ndpi policer add category Streaming rate 50m burst 5m action transmit exceed drop
# Limit BitTorrent to 2 Mbps per flow
vppctl ndpi policer add app BitTorrent mode per-flow rate 2m burst 200k